Peppa Pig Takes Center Stage in Peterborough’s National Initiative Launch
In an exciting development for early childhood education, Peppa Pig has made a special appearance at the launch of a groundbreaking national initiative in Peterborough aimed at promoting literacy among young children. The event saw families gathering at the local community center, where children were treated to a lively storytelling session featuring the beloved character. Peppa Pig, known for her playful adventures and educational content, will serve as a central figure in the initiative, designed to engage children in reading and stimulate their inventiveness through interactive learning experiences.
The program emphasizes the importance of early literacy skills and its long-term impact on a child’s education. Key components of the initiative include:
- Storytelling workshops: Interactive sessions facilitated by local educators.
- Reading challenges: Incentives for children to complete reading milestones.
- Parental involvement: Workshops on how to encourage reading at home.
